Frequently Asked Questions About Mental Health Treatment in Millville, New Jersey

Do mental health clinics in Millville offer teletherapy?

Some mental health clinics in Millville may offer teletherapy services. Teletherapy, or online therapy, allows patients to receive counseling and therapy sessions from the comfort of their homes via video calls, phone calls, or secure messaging platforms. This can be especially beneficial for individuals with limited mobility, transportation issues, or those who prefer the privacy of home-based care. Teletherapy is available for a wide range of mental health services, including individual therapy, family therapy, and psychiatric consultations. It’s important to check with your specific clinic regarding their teletherapy platform and insurance coverage options.

What is the cost of mental health therapy in Millville?

The cost of therapy for mental health conditions in Millville can vary widely depending on factors such as the therapist's qualifications, the type of therapy, and whether or not you have insurance. Therapy sessions can range in cost from $100 to $250 or more per session without insurance. If you have insurance, your co-pay could be as low as $10 to $50 per session, depending on your plan. Some clinics offer sliding scale fees based on income, and there may also be low-cost or free mental health services available at community clinics or through nonprofit organizations. It's recommended to inquire with the clinic directly about pricing and payment options.

What is c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T)?

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) is a form of psychotherapy that focuses on changing negative thought patterns and behaviors. It is commonly used to treat conditions like anxiety, depression, PTSD, and ob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D). CBT is based on the idea that our thoughts, feelings, and behaviors are interconnected, and by identifying and challenging irrational or unhelpful thoughts, individuals can change their emotional responses and behaviors. CBT is highly structured, goal-oriented, and typically short-term, lasting anywhere from 8 to 20 sessions. Many mental health clinics in Millville offer CBT as part of their treatment programs.

What are the different therapeutic approaches used in Millville mental health treatment centers?

Mental health clinics in Millville may use a wide range of therapeutic approaches, depending on the needs of the patient. Common approaches include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), which focuses on changing negative thought patterns; Psychodynamic Therapy, which delves into unconscious processes and past experiences;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), which is often used to treat borderline personality disorder and focuses on emotional regulation; and Solution-Focused Therapy, which emphasizes finding practical solutions to immediate problems. Other approaches such as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) are used for trauma recovery, while Mindfulness-Based Stress Reduction (MBSR) helps with anxiety and stress. Each approach is tailored to the individual’s mental health condition and goals.

Do mental health treatment centers offer dual diagnosis treatment?

Some mental health treatment centers in Millville may offer dual diagnosis treatment for individuals dealing with both mental health disorders and substance use issues. Dual diagnosis treatment focuses on addressing both conditions simultaneously, as they often interact and exacerbate one another. These programs typically involve integrated care that combines therapy, medication management, and support groups to treat both the mental health disorder and the addiction. Treatment plans may include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and other therapeutic approaches designed for co-occurring disorders. It is essential to seek care at a center experienced in dual diagnosis for the most effective outcomes.
